This document is a performance task evaluation for a programming class at Bangkal High School. It evaluates a Programming in ICT PETA (Performance Task-PETA) for the third quarter of SY 2022-2023. The evaluation criteria include whether the PETA title is aligned to the learning objectives, standards and competencies. It also evaluates whether the PETA follows the GRASPS model in defining the goal, role, audience, situation and standards. The evaluation suggests elaborating further on the specific situation, software to be used, output title and clear step-by-step procedures for the programming task.
